数学
晚月小泠
一个喜欢古风的计算机专业学生...
展开
-
DES算法的简单实现(python3)
Des算法的简单实现 # -*- coding:utf-8 -*- #Author: lengqiuqiu # 字节转换 def dex_to_bit(data, n=0): output = [] while data != 0: output.append(data % 2) data >>= 1 if n > 0 and len(output) < n: for i in range(len(outpu原创 2021-11-24 11:01:36 · 974 阅读 · 0 评论 -
几个数学算法的简单代码实现(python3)
模幂运算 #模幂运算 def power(a,n,p) ->int: ans = 1 while n: if n & 1: ans = ans * a % p a = a * a % p n >>= 1 return ans 欧几里得定理 #欧几里得定理 def gcd(a,b) -> int: if a > b: a,b = b,a whi原创 2021-11-24 10:50:47 · 783 阅读 · 1 评论